you might like Brac and the town of Bol, some ok beaches and hotels. You might also like Sumartin. You can catch a ferry https://www.croatiaferries.com/sumar...rska-ferry.htm from makarska and then move up to Bol before taking the Hydrafoil into split https://www.croatiaferries.com/bol-split-ferry.htm or cross the island and take the ferry from Supetar. All a bit more low key than Hvar when I was last there, but do a bit more research to be up to date.

i haven't been there yet but have been doing lots of planning. We made our island selection (near Supetar on Brac) based on easy ferry/catamaran schedules from Split. You might want to check the boat schedules. From Dubrovnik, Korkula seems to be easier to get to than some of the other islands -- certainly easier and closer than Hvar. When I researched Korcula it sounded and looked lovely. There's also Mijet, which could be interesting since it's a national park (I think).
